Output 32a61301a5903bca73e269081c3c95d52c6077b118d7cfa41f7e13cdf78cf06f:5

value
88646
script pubkey
OP_0 OP_PUSHBYTES_20 d9070e9de01d634b0006360d930ac2948783b4b0
address
bc1qmyrsa80qr435kqqxxcxexzkzjjrc8d9stx7g2t
transaction
32a61301a5903bca73e269081c3c95d52c6077b118d7cfa41f7e13cdf78cf06f
spent
true